      <content:encoded><![CDATA[<blockquote><p><strong>SANTA CLARA, Calif.&#8211;(BUSINESS WIRE)&#8211;Leading video games publisher and developer NAMCO BANDAI Games America Inc., today unveiled the formation of SURGE™, a new studio and publishing label dedicated to providing cutting-edge, genre-defining games that are targeted at satiating the appetite of western gamers. SURGE will deliver quality interactive entertainment across a wide assortment of categories and platforms.</p>
<p>“SURGE presents a significant milestone for NAMCO BANDAI as it personifies our commitment to deliver compelling content for the discriminating player who is looking for games that are not only groundbreaking but also push the envelope,” said Andrew Lelchuk, executive vice president of sales and marketing at NAMCO BANDAI Games America, Inc. “Through passion and innovation, SURGE will complement our portfolio of established franchises and intellectual property while positioning the company as a creative force.”</strong></p></blockquote>

<p>If the bigwigs over at Eidos were to look upwards today, they may see a stream of buzzards circling overhead in a most ominous fashion, if a report over on <a href="http://www.mcvuk.com/news/32578/Square-makes-late-Eidos-bid-but-Warner-in-pole-position">MCV</a> is to be believed. Last week and this week, most rumors circulating around the possible take over of Eidos have mentioned Electronic Arts and Ubisoft within the same sentence, but Warner Brothers is the one that has purchased 20 percent of the stock in Eidos and have had restrictions lifted on purchasing more. However, today, MCV is reporting that Square Enix is thinking about throwing their hat into the ring as well&#8230; or to begin circling the skies above Eidos with the rest of the lot.</p>
<p>Although Warner Brothers would only have to purchase another $30 million for a controlling interest in Eidos, $80 million would give it total control over the company. Yet, with Square Enix showing interest now in the way of company president Yoichi Wada visiting Eidos&#8217; Denmark developer studios, rumors have the Square  set to make a bid on controlling interest in the company.</p>
<p>A source for MCV stated that: “I think Warners will still win, but it’s very interesting that Square have expressed this late interest. They are clearly looking for Western talent.”</p>
<p>This would make perfect sense because Square is interested in creating titles with a more Western appeal, and with Eidos in dire straits financially, this could indeed be a significant step towards a more global market for Square Enix. That is, unless Warner Brothers beats them to the punch.</p>

				<p>Nintendo's hard-on for region locking anything it can has just got a little more ridiculous, if one Australian gamer's troubles are anything to go by. According to an Aussie <a href="http://www.neogaf.com/forum/showthread.php?t=344273" target="_blank">NeoGAF</a> user, imports from <i>Animal Crossing: Wild World </i>to <i>Animal Crossing: City Folk/Let's Go to the City</i> are region specific, meaning a US DS card won't import to a PAL copy of the game. </p><p>Even more stupidly, it seems that DS <i>AC</i> cards bought in Australia won't actually work with the Australian version of the Wii game. A stupid sad cat merely whines at the unlucky Aussie: &quot;Hrm? I don't think you have the right game card.&quot;</p><p>Basically, the &quot;Australian&quot; version of <i>Animal Crossing: Wild World</i> is the United States version. While perfectly acceptable on the DS, where cards are region-free, Nintendo's utterly needless region-locking of this import feature has basically ruined a part of <i>Let's Go to the City</i> for Australian gamers. According to a European gamer, this isn't a problem elsewhere in the PAL territories, but we'll see how widespread it gets.<br /> </p><p>Incredibly stupid and needless region locking like this is pathetic.
